meta-mender-core master - June 1, 2026, 4:01 p.m. (5 seconds)
Updated 9f1c5f670a → a5125124ff
WARNING: Duplicate inclusion for /opt/workdir/git___git_openembedded_org_openembedded-core/meta/conf/distro/include/maintainers.inc in /opt/workdir/git___git_openembedded_org_openembedded-core/meta/conf/distro/defaultsetup.conf
ERROR: Unable to read /opt/workdir/https___github_com_mendersoftware_meta-mender/meta-mender-core/recipes-bsp/grub-mender-grubenv/grub-mender-grubenv_git.bb: Traceback (most recent call last):
File "/opt/workdir/git___git_openembedded_org_bitbake/lib/bb/data_smart.py", line 465, in expandWithRefs
s = __expand_python_regexp__.sub(varparse.python_sub, s)
File "/opt/workdir/git___git_openembedded_org_bitbake/lib/bb/data_smart.py", line 154, in python_sub
value = utils.better_eval(codeobj, DataContext(self.d), {'d' : self.d})
File "/opt/workdir/git___git_openembedded_org_bitbake/lib/bb/utils.py", line 489, in better_eval
return eval(source, ctx, locals)
File "Var <RPROVIDES:grub-mender-grubenv>", line 1, in <module>
NameError: name 'mender_feature_is_enabled' is not defined
The above exception was the direct cause of the following exception:
Traceback (most recent call last):
File "/opt/workdir/git___git_openembedded_org_bitbake/lib/bb/command.py", line 91, in runCommand
result = command_method(self, commandline)
File "/opt/workdir/git___git_openembedded_org_bitbake/lib/bb/command.py", line 593, in parseRecipeFile
envdata = command.cooker.databuilder._parse_recipe(config_data, fn, appendfiles, mc, layername)[cls]
File "/opt/workdir/git___git_openembedded_org_bitbake/lib/bb/cookerdata.py", line 523, in _parse_recipe
return bb.parse.handle(bbfile, bb_data)
File "/opt/workdir/git___git_openembedded_org_bitbake/lib/bb/parse/__init__.py", line 119, in handle
return h['handle'](fn, data, include, baseconfig)
File "/opt/workdir/git___git_openembedded_org_bitbake/lib/bb/parse/parse_py/BBHandler.py", line 168, in handle
return ast.multi_finalize(fn, d)
File "/opt/workdir/git___git_openembedded_org_bitbake/lib/bb/parse/ast.py", line 593, in multi_finalize
finalize(fn, d)
File "/opt/workdir/git___git_openembedded_org_bitbake/lib/bb/parse/ast.py", line 548, in finalize
runAnonFuncs(d)
File "/opt/workdir/git___git_openembedded_org_bitbake/lib/bb/parse/ast.py", line 490, in runAnonFuncs
bb.utils.better_exec("\n".join(code), {"d": d})
File "/opt/workdir/git___git_openembedded_org_bitbake/lib/bb/utils.py", line 464, in better_exec
exec(code, get_context(), context)
File "<code>", line 4, in <module>
File "/opt/workdir/git___git_openembedded_org_openembedded-core/meta/classes-global/insane.bbclass", line 1581, in __anon_1631__opt_workdir_git___git_openembedded_org_openembedded_core_meta_classes_global_insane_bbclass
for var in bb.utils.explode_deps(d.getVar(k + ':' + pn) or ""):
File "/opt/workdir/git___git_openembedded_org_bitbake/lib/bb/data_smart.py", line 662, in getVar
return self.getVarFlag(var, "_content", expand, noweakdefault, parsing)
File "/opt/workdir/git___git_openembedded_org_bitbake/lib/bb/data_smart.py", line 865, in getVarFlag
parser = self.expandWithRefs(value, cachename)
File "/opt/workdir/git___git_openembedded_org_bitbake/lib/bb/data_smart.py", line 481, in expandWithRefs
raise ExpansionError(varname, s, exc).with_traceback(tb) from exc
File "/opt/workdir/git___git_openembedded_org_bitbake/lib/bb/data_smart.py", line 465, in expandWithRefs
s = __expand_python_regexp__.sub(varparse.python_sub, s)
File "/opt/workdir/git___git_openembedded_org_bitbake/lib/bb/data_smart.py", line 154, in python_sub
value = utils.better_eval(codeobj, DataContext(self.d), {'d' : self.d})
File "/opt/workdir/git___git_openembedded_org_bitbake/lib/bb/utils.py", line 489, in better_eval
return eval(source, ctx, locals)
File "Var <RPROVIDES:grub-mender-grubenv>", line 1, in <module>
bb.data_smart.ExpansionError: Failure expanding variable RPROVIDES:grub-mender-grubenv, expression was ${@mender_feature_is_enabled('mender-grub', "virtual-grub-bootconf", "", d)} which triggered exception NameError: name 'mender_feature_is_enabled' is not defined
The variable dependency chain for the failure is: RPROVIDES:grub-mender-grubenv